How are the diagonals of a parallelogram related?
NikAS [45]

Answer:

  they bisect each other

Step-by-step explanation:

<em>The diagonals of a parallelogram bisect each other</em>.

__

If they are the same length, the parallelogram is a rectangle. If they cross at right angles, it is a rhombus.
